RDCK calls on Province for mental health resources

Regional communities are coming together to call on the province for more funding to tackle mental health issues.

The RDCK will put forward a resolution at an upcoming convention for our association of regional governments.

Castlegar Mayor Lawrence Chernoff says we just don’t have the resources to deal with the issue – that shouldn’t land on the plate of police.

Chernoff says this is a major issue not only for larger cities but rurul communities across B.C.

Trail breaks 27-year-old temperature record

According to Environment Canada, the thermometer hit 36.9 degrees yesterday. The old record for Sept. 3 was 36 degrees set in 1998. Record-keeping dates back to 1928.
